Transaction 84f08fa66e58c3cd735dc26a796cb35f75ca32b3737504dd20effa6535092c37
1 Input
1 Output
-
84f08fa66e58c3cd735dc26a796cb35f75ca32b3737504dd20effa6535092c37:0
- value
- 705701
- script pubkey
- OP_0 OP_PUSHBYTES_20 618f72a87e38a4668dd183017df7a5628f5fc066
- address
- bc1qvx8h92r78zjxdrw3svqhmaa9v284lsrxeqn4zn